The 1910–11 Georgia Bulldogs basketball team represented the University of Georgia as a member of the Southern Intercollegiate Athletic Association (SIAA) during the 1910–11 NCAA men's basketball season. Led by first-year head coach W. A. Cunningham, the Bulldogs compiled an overall record of 2–5 with a mark of 1–2 in conference play. The team captain was Tillou Forbes.
